Fraudsters have been offering thousands of people around the world the chance to work on one of the best-known vessels in Manx waters.
Emails have been sent offering jobs on board the Laxey Towing Company's MV Karina.
But the emails, and an associated website, are simply attempts to get people to give out their personal details to be used by those behind the con.
Captain Steve Carter of the Laxey Towing Company says he was surprised how much work had been put into the scam.
